These bottles aren’t great as the shape of them means that milk gets stuck in the grooves when the milk is almost finished so you have to take the bottle away from baby and shake the bottle so the milk moves out of the grooves,
The measurement markings are very easy to read.
On the measurement marking are some dots which are to show you how much water is needed for the Tommee tippee steriliser.

Tommee Tippee Closer to Nature bottles feature easi-vent teats to make alternating between breast and bottle easier than ever. The Tommee Tippee Closer to Nature Easivent bottle comes with Slow flow teat(s) – suitable from birth.
The Tommee Tippee Closer to Nature 260ml bottles have been designed to be held in various positions during feeding and can be grasped in three ways: cradled in the hand, gripped like a traditional wide neck bottle or held from the base; making feeding comfortable for all involved.
